Output 2527606f5ad13f21db9ad53869a4b1082aea7ede4f73a652774dad685a6e4b15:69

value
588141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81a59953ab557e28b5437de534c9cb9bbc0ed9a OP_EQUAL
address
3H1s1bZeHKfeHGJqEBBPZeBSkNi1LJfQKf
transaction
2527606f5ad13f21db9ad53869a4b1082aea7ede4f73a652774dad685a6e4b15
spent
true